The books of the Han Dynasty are too dry, and there are no irrigation details at all, so the interest of the story cannot, of course, be compared with what Li Su wrote.
Moreover, many books of the Han Dynasty were not so refined and dry at the beginning, and some of them became more and more dry in the course of perennial copying - because the copyists would be impatient, for example, if the original text of a sentence is twenty characters, then the copyist will definitely not add modifiers and copy it into twenty-two or twenty-three characters.
At most, after copying the original book, add notes between the lines and send barrage complaints.
But it is entirely possible to abbreviate the original text from 20 words to 18 characters, as long as it does not affect the clarity of the narrative. The next time someone borrows your book to copy, it's still too slow, and I think it can be refined, so I copy two less dispensable ones, and this sentence will become fifteen words......
Therefore, the storybooks of the pre-Qin and Han dynasties are actually the products of group wisdom that have been abbreviated from generation to generation. In the end, it became the level of telling a small story in dozens or even a dozen words in "Xijing Miscellaneous".
